Data corruption and stream interruption via timing flaw
Published Aug 11, 2021 · Updated Aug 3, 2024
Timing flaws in NVIDIA Jetson camera firmware on Jetson Linux 32.x before 32.6.1 allow local users to corrupt data or interrupt streams. The firmware permits unauthorized modification of camera resources during a multistep operation whose timing can affect several concurrent streams. Exploitation requires high privileges and complex timing, and the published impact is limited to lost data integrity or denial of service rather than confidentiality.
